June 6th, 2010 - Delta
Place Team (Div II) BF Fish Weight Cash/Prizes Points
1 Vaughn/Garrett 6.52 5 25.22 $1,525 200
2 Bernal/Stevens 5.70 5 23.10 $1,000 199
3 Marshall/Flores 3.17 5 19.19 $925 198
4 Pine/Jorge 5 18.00 $450 197
5 Beaty/Beaty 7.47 5 17.70 $525 196
6 Fraser/Fraser 3.47 5 17.46 $300 195
7 Alarid/Green 5.31 5 16.34 $295 194
8 Flink/Smith 4.46 5 16.22 $250 193
9 Long/Gomez 4.51 5 15.80 $250 192
10 Clawson/Clawson 4.00 5 15.51 $200 191

First and second place I know got in all the options. And 2nd place got Ranger Cup money (my son).
Now how much do think they would have won without getting into the options? With 120 boats? The entry fees are very reasonable for a team, you get a lot of hoopla, bang for the buck, and lot of sponsor product support. It's not the FLW where you plop down a few grand. Dispite the all the criticism Vince gets here he still draws a lot of boats to particpate, and still puts on a great show with lots of fun for all. The Delta FLW National Guard drew only 118 boats. According to customer service when I asked for a refund of my fees. The Future Pro Tour is still a great value for competitive fun. I don't think everyone fish it only for the money. It could be a family thing also.
